Emergency Call (1952)

Emergency Call (1952) poster

A 5-year-old child is diagnosed with leukaemia and has only days to live. Her only hope is a blood transfusion, but her blood type is extremely rare, so the race is on to find the donors.

Director: Lewis Gilbert
Genre: Thriller
Runtime: 84 min
